A walk in the quiet winter woods can provide the keen observer with a wealth of nature sightings. Looking closely at winter trees, we can observe places where insects are overwintering under the bark. If the day is sunny and warm, we might see snow fleas, a common winter insect. We're likely to see plenty of birds active at the feeders outside the picture window at the Visitor Center before we depart. Join us for a naturalist-led walk at Arcadia.
